Merion Park Neighborhood Overview
Overview
Merion Park is a serene, residential neighborhood located in the Lower Merion Township, just across the city line from Northwest Philadelphia. Known for its winding, tree-lined streets and beautiful stone homes, it offers a suburban feel with easy access to Center City.
Housing & Real Estate
The neighborhood is characterized by its substantial single-family homes, many built in the early 20th century with classic architectural styles. The real estate market is robust, with a median home value of approximately $825,100, reflecting its desirability and spacious properties.
Schools & Education
Families in Merion Park are served by the highly-ranked Lower Merion School District, which includes Merion Elementary School. The area is also proximate to several prestigious private schools and is just a short drive from colleges and universities in Philadelphia.
Parks & Recreation
Residents enjoy the neighborhood's namesake Merion Park, a central green space with playgrounds and walking paths. The nearby Merion Cricket Club and the extensive trail system along the Schuylkill River provide ample opportunities for sports and outdoor activities.
Local Dining & Shopping
While quiet itself, Merion Park is minutes from the vibrant hubs of Ardmore and Suburban Square, offering a wide array of boutique shops, cafes, and restaurants. Convenient shopping is also found at the nearby Whole Foods Market and other local plazas.
Who Lives Here
The neighborhood is primarily composed of established families and professionals. With a median household income around $233,194, it is an affluent community known for its high educational attainment and stable, long-term residency.
